This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MS320F28035:独立工作的 GUI

Guru**** 2562970 points
Other Parts Discussed in Thread: UNIFLASH, SFRA, CONTROLSUITE

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/678868/tms320f28035-gui-in-standalone-working

器件型号:TMS320F28035
主题中讨论的其他器件:UNIFLASHSFRAcontrolSUITE

尊敬的  

我正在使用 SOLARHV_DCAC 套件、我能够在 CCS 调试期间运行 GUI。 但是、当我在独立模式下运行我的器件时、例如没有 CCS

(该器件似乎工作正常、LD2闪烁@1秒。) GUI 无法通信、原因是什么以及如何在不进行调试的情况下运行 GUI。

我在 dim100上使用 CC28035隔离卡。 调试器是 XDS100v2 (我认为)。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Dinesh、

    我的期望是、当它与调试器断开连接时、它应该起作用、因为它与调试器一起工作。

    您能否详细说明如何在"独立模式"下运行器件

    您遵循的具体顺序是什么、

    将代码加载到闪存中
    2.断开与 CCS 的连接
    3.更改控制卡上的 SW2设置以启用从闪存引导
    3.对电路板进行下电上电
    4.从 GUI 连接?

    执行4操作时、能否检查 SCI 端口是否枚举?
    GUI 为您提供的具体错误是什么?
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    尊敬的 Manish
    我仍然无法运行 GUI
    正如您建议的那样、我进行交叉检查
    1.我在“属性”->“常规”->“链接器”命令文件中选择“SolarHv_DCAC-F28035_flash.CMD”
    2.我在"Properties"->"General"->"Configuration"中选择"Flash[Active"
    3、我将 SW2置于 ON 位置、即 GPIO34和 GPIO37通过保持 SW3 OFF 使 TRST 变为低电平。
    4.我通过连接和断开 USB 电缆来检查 COM 端口的编号,当我断开 USB 电缆时,端口消失。
    5.我还使用 TI 的 Uniflash 实用程序来刷写器件、当器件在自由运行模式下进行编程和运行时、情况是相同的
    但是、USB 保持连接到 PC、GUI 正常工作、但如果我再次连接并断开 USB、则无法启动 GUI。 而 LD2闪烁以显示器件正在运行。
    您能解释一下如何延迟此器件的复位时间、例如具有复位引脚和 RC 网络的传统器件。
    我根据本文档研究文档"sprugo0b.pdf"我的器件在获取模式下工作、即正常闪存模式。
    调试探针是否存在任何速度依赖性。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Manish

    我还会观察一些 Hack 以运行 GUI

    首先、我连接 USB 端口并对 GUI 进行午餐、在单击 GUI 中的"Connect"按钮后、我快速为微控制器加电、然后 GUI 开始工作

    但是、如果我移除通信之间的 USB 输入、然后再次插入 USB 并尝试连接 USB、则无法连接 GUI。

    我调试代码并观察 SCOM 是否正常工作、但串行协议握手可能无法正常工作、在这种情况下、某个时间 GUI 会产生错误

    我认为我需要 GUI 的源代码来找到确切的问题、或者需要制定 GUI 的新协议。

    一段时间前、我询问了 GUI 的源代码是否可以为我提供 GUI 的源代码、这可能有助于我加速项目

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Dinesh、

    我们在 SFRA GUI 等多个其他 GUI 上使用相同的 GUI 连接代码、并且能够根据需要断开连接。

    因此、我对测试序列感到惊讶。 我可能必须在我的末尾运行此项以进行检查。 我会在执行此操作时更新您的信息。

    -Manish
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Dinesh、

    很抱歉,本周我找不到时间来研究这个问题。

    这是我待办事项的问题、我将在下周初尝试进行测试。

    感谢您的耐心等待。

    此致
    Manish
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    Dinesh、

    我们为 GUI 发布了与您使用的 GUI 非常相似的源代码

    C:\ti\controlSUITE\development_kits\Multi-DCDC-Color-LED-Kit_v1.0\~GUi\Source

    它位于上述位置。 这是我能为您提供的最好的支持。

    请告诉我这是否满足您的要求、我将关闭此主题。

    -Manish